Join us for a conversation with The Honorable Kirsten Gillibrand '88, United States Senator for the State of New York, focusing on the Senate and the Democratic Party, and how the party is reacting to the Trump administration's first 100 Days in office.

This conversation will be co-moderated by Professor Charlie Wheelan, Clinical Professor of Business Administration and Faculty Director, Center for Business, Government, & Society, Alex Azar III '25 of the Dartmouth Conservatives, and Lucia Vitali '26 of the Dartmouth Democrats.

The 100-Days Speaker Series builds on Dartmouth’s commitment to bring diverse perspectives and expertise to our institution, as we discuss focal policy areas impacted by the presidential transition. This series is being cosponsored by the Rockefeller Center for Public Policy and the Social Sciences, Dartmouth Dialogues and the Center for Business, Government and Society at Tuck, in collaboration with the Dartmouth Democrats, Dartmouth Conservatives, and the Dartmouth Political Union.
